Homological stability for mapping class groups of surfaces

Nathalie Wahl

Published 2010-06-23, updated 2011-04-28Version 2

We give a complete and detailed proof of Harer's stability theorem for the homology of mapping class groups of surfaces, with the best stability range presently known. This theorem and its proof have seen several improvements since Harer's original proof in the mid-80's, and our purpose here is to assemble these many additions.
